About my experiments: A package with radioactive galactose to make C-14 labeled TMG got lost in the mail and therefore I have to wmit until a few more weeks to obtain more. In the mean time I have played around with the masking factor of protoplasts. The stability of protoplasts becomes a different problem if one examines the leaking of beta-galactosidase. The problem has not been solved because sucrose, which is the best stabilizing agent inhibits quite a bit the beta-galactosidase at the concentrations usefle . svc’ ths & Le arners = vaca 2 Other stabilizing agents reported in literature have failed to stop the release of enzyme from the protoplasts. The protoplasts were prepared either by your method or by Fraser-Mahler's, If you have any comment on this it will be appreciated. If worse come$to worse I plen to compare the accumulation of TMG and. the ONPG hydrolysis in protoplasts susrended in buffer with 10 53 sucrose. There is another point related with protoplasts whieh I woula like to submit to your opinion. There ig a man heve in Chile, afood friend of mine too, whachas done a very excelent work on cytology of nerve fibers. I think he has been able to muke the thinest sections knovm in electron microscopy. A few days ago talking about protoplasts I suggested to him the idea to study sections of srotoplasts to compare them with sectiong of bacteria to see which part,if any, is actually removed by the lysozyme or the penicillin treatment. I was wandering if this work has been done. Do you know anything along this line? Most of the pwople believe that lysozyme eliminates the coll wall of bacteria when really if the lysozyme dissolves a rigid frame of the cell wall leaving most of its constituents intact the same result would be expected. The electron microscope could discriminate between the two hypothesés if sections are used. The first hypothesis is supported by the fact that Iysozyme dissolves preparations of cell walls, but one wonders what is a "preparation of call walls". ‘rom your mg I found most interesting the formation of protoplasts from DAP requiring cells.
